2
respostas

[Dúvida] GITHUB NÃO COMITA

Estou tendo dificuldade no github. Não consigo comitar, sempre dá erros dos mais variados. Quando tento fazer o commit não reconhece usuário, nome de arquivo, ou nome da pasta, ou qualquer outra coisa. Fiz todo o passo a passo certinho, instalei o git, gerei a chave SSH, informei a chave certinho com comandos etc. subi o projeto pro repositório remoto e td certo. Ao tentar criar outro repositorio e subir outra pasta é que começou a dar errado. Alem de td, o vs code não está funcionando corretamente e tras msgs como por exemplo: "The git repository at "c:\Users\renat" has too many active changes, only a subset of Git features will be enabled. além disso, não está aceitando as instalaçoes de extensões mesmo feitas manualmente e não permite as que estão instaladas rodem normalmente. já abri o vs code como adm como foi sugerido em resposta a a outra pergunta aqui no forum e nao adiantou. De tanto tentar Corrigir acabou com numero absurdo de changes q não consigo apagar pq nada não tenho permissão para acessar as pastas etc. mesmo ja conferido usuario e email esta certinho. me foi sugerido fazer isto: Se continuar dando ruim, tenta reiniciar o VS Code. Às vezes, ele só precisa de um "reset". E se nada disso funcionar, pode ser algo mais específico do projeto. Verifica se não tem alguma configuração específica no diretório que tá causando confusão. mas não sei como se faz.

este problema esta atrasando meus estudos estou há 3 dias praticamente parada. Segue alguns prints pra ver se ajuda na compreensão das minhas perguntas. git version 2.43.0.windows.1 Este primeiro print é de um git status. o segundo de um git add . o terceiro git commit Espero poder resolver agora.

Insira aqui a descrição dessa imagem para ajudar na acessibilidadeInsira aqui a descrição dessa imagem para ajudar na acessibilidadeInsira aqui a descrição dessa imagem para ajudar na acessibilidade

2 respostas

Ola Renata!

No seu primeiro print está indicando que você está tentando fazer um commit sem antes ter feito o add. Na segunda print, você realizou o add e o commit corretamente e esses warning ques estão no terminal são apenas avisos e o commit ocorreu. Para aparecer no GitHub faltou somente o git push No terceiro print ele solicitoiu que você faça o login via terminal.

Lembre sempre de seguir essa sequência ao querer salvar no repositório:

git add .
git commit -m 'segue mue commit'
git push

ELE NÃO ACEITA O LOGUIN. COMO FALEI ACIMA, NÃO RECONHECE NADA, USUARIO EMAIL, PASTA.... NADA